Embalmer
License Description
JOB DESCRIPTION: An embalmer disinfects or preserves dead human remains by using chemical substances, fluids, or gases in the remains, or by introducing the same into the remains by vascular or hypodermic injection, or by direct application into organs or cavities. In addition, the embalmer may dress the deceased, deliver the deceased to the funeral and burial site, and maintain records. Embalmers are normally employed by funeral homes.
